1. 通過js修改html標簽屬性
<pre>
<codeclass="language-bash">
xxxx
</code>
</pre>
<script>
window.onload=function(){
varcodes=document.getElementsByTagName("code");
for(variincodes){
if(codes[i].className&&codes[i].className.indexOf("language-bash")>-1){
codes[i].parentNode.className="command-linelanguage-bash";
codes[i].parentNode.dataset.user="root";
codes[i].parentNode.dataset.host="localhost";
}
}
}
</script>
2. JS能改label標簽里的內容嗎
方案:
第一種:通過label定義的id獲取dom節點,然後修改label的值
第二種:通過label標簽獲取dom節點,然後修改label的值
示例:
1
2
3
4
5
6
<body>
<label id='test'>1</label>
</body>
<script>
document.getElementById('test').innerHTML = '2';//通過id獲取label,修改值為2
</script>
3. 怎樣用js修改標簽名
//不可以直接修改,只能是添加一個刪除一個,這里就不用jquery了
//給p加個版id好做,假權如p的id為detail
varp=document.getElementById('detail');
varparent=p.parentNode;
vardiv=document.createElement('div');
div.innerHtml=p.innerHtml;
div.id=p.id;
parent.removechild(p);
parent.appendChild(div);
4. 如何用js修改一個自定義的標簽的屬性值
如何用js修改一個自定義的標簽的屬性值
試試document.getElementsById("CurInfo").searchType="修改後的值"
5. 怎樣用js修改div里標簽的樣式
1、新建一個html文件,命名為test.html。
6、在js標簽中,創建delcon()函數,在函數內,通過getElementById()方法利用id(mytest)獲得div對象,通過將對象的innerHTML設置為空,實現刪除div里的內容,但不刪除div本身。
6. 使用js修改html標簽寬度的方法
document.getElementById("TagId").style.width=100;
7. js修改標簽屬性
jquery寫法演示如下:
$("li").each(function(){
$(this).click(function(){
//先全部設置成版1.png
$("liimg").attr("src","../images/999new/images/ico/select1.png");
//再設置當前圖片權
$(this).attr("src","../images/999new/images/ico/select2.png");
});
});